Official Full Name
repulsive guidance molecule family member B -
Overview
Member of the repulsive guidance molecule (RGM) family that performs several functions in the developing and adult nervous system. -
Synonyms
RGMB;repulsive guidance molecule family member B;DRAGON;1110059F19Rik;RGM domain family member B;RGM domain family, member B;repulsive guidance molecule B;DRG11-responsive axonal guidance and outgrowth of neurite
